Replacing your windows with impact-rated glass involves a few variables that shift your final total. First, the size and number of openings in your home play the biggest role, as custom measurements require more material and labor. The style of window you choose—like single-hung, casement, or sliders—also changes the math, as does the frame material, such as vinyl versus aluminum. If you live in an area with stricter wind-load requirements, that might necessitate thicker glass or specialized hardware.
The best windows for your home are the ones that meet your local code requirements while fitting your specific budget and style preferences. High-quality options usually feature reinforced frames and laminated glass that holds together under pressure. It is important to focus on the durability of the seals and the reputation of the manufacturer. Impact-resistant windows in Irvine are high-performance windows built to withstand severe weather conditions, such as high winds and flying debris. They feature laminated glass bonded with a strong interlayer, preventing shattering upon impact. This design enhances security and protects homes from potential damage during storms. They are a crucial upgrade for properties in coastal and wind-prone areas.
